#ba8ec8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ba8ec8 is composed of 72.9% red, 55.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 285.5 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 67.1%. #ba8ec8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#751d91.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#ba8ec8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050306 is the darkest color, while #faf8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ba8ec8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ada8ae is the less saturated color, while #d55afc is the most saturated one.
